Packers’ jayden Reed Faces Extended Absence After collarbone Injury

Teh Green Bay Packers improved to 2-0 with a Thursday night victory over the Washington Commanders, but the win came at a cost. Wide receiver Jayden Reed suffered a broken collarbone and will be sidelined for an extended period.

Reed has quickly become a key playmaker for quarterback Jordan Love. His absence will undoubtedly be felt,as the Packers have leaned heavily on him in the passing attack. Fortunately, Green Bay has other receivers who can step up in his place.

Despite the serious nature of the injury, there’s optimism Reed could return this season. he’s also expressed his determination to get back on the field before the year ends.
